Mod Fun are an American power pop/garage punk band from the New York City area. Mod Fun were originally active in the early to mid-1980s, and played an integral part in New York City's burgeoning garage rock revival scene at the time. By mid 1986 they were widely regarded as one the best known indie bands in NYC/NJ. After disbanding at the height of their career in the late 1980s to pursue other projects, the three original members reunited in 2004 and have been active since.
